The fission cross-section of the 232Th(n,f)141Ba reaction induced by neutrons around 14MeV was measured precisely with the neutron activation and off-line gamma-ray spectrometric technique. Neutron fluence was monitored on-line using the accompanying -particles from the 3H(2H,n)4He reaction, whereas the neutron energies were measured by the method of cross-section ratios of 90Zr(n,2n)89Zr to 93Nb(n,2n)92mNb reactions.
